在使用Chrome浏览器时,很多用户可能会遇到无法打开GitHub的问题。这不仅影响了日常的开发工作,也让人感到十分困扰。本文将详细探讨这个问题,并提供多种解决方案,帮助用户快速解决这一难题。
一、为什么Chrome无法打开GitHub?
首先,我们需要了解可能导致Chrome无法打开GitHub的原因。以下是一些常见的原因:
- 网络连接问题:如果您的网络不稳定,可能会导致访问GitHub时出现问题。
- DNS配置错误:DNS解析错误可能使得域名无法正确映射到IP地址。
- 浏览器扩展冲突:某些Chrome扩展可能会干扰网络请求。
- 防火墙或安全软件设置:安全软件可能会将GitHub网站视为不安全的网站,从而阻止访问。
- Chrome浏览器缓存问题:过多的缓存数据可能会导致访问问题。
二、Chrome无法打开GitHub的解决方法
1. 检查网络连接
- 确保您的互联网连接正常。可以尝试访问其他网站,以确认网络是否可用。
- 尝试重新启动路由器或更改网络。
2. 清除浏览器缓存
- 打开Chrome浏览器。
- 点击右上角的三个点,选择“更多工具” > “清除浏览数据”。
- 选择时间范围为“所有时间”,勾选“缓存的图片和文件”,然后点击“清除数据”。
3. 检查DNS设置
- 在Windows中,按
Win + R
键,输入cmd
,并按下Enter。 - 输入
ipconfig /flushdns
,然后按Enter,清除DNS缓存。 - 也可以尝试将DNS服务器更改为公共DNS,例如Google的8.8.8.8和8.8.4.4。
4. 禁用浏览器扩展
- 进入Chrome的扩展管理界面(chrome://extensions/)。
- 暂时禁用所有扩展,然后重启浏览器,检查问题是否解决。
5. 检查防火墙或安全软件设置
- 查看您的防火墙设置,确保没有阻止访问GitHub。
- 如果有任何安全软件,请尝试暂时禁用,看看是否能正常访问。
6. 使用无痕模式
- 点击右上角的三个点,选择“新建无痕窗口”。
- 在无痕窗口中尝试访问GitHub,以排除缓存和扩展问题。
三、常见问题解答
Q1:为什么我只能在其他浏览器中打开GitHub,而在Chrome中无法访问?
这种情况可能是由于Chrome的特定设置、扩展或缓存引起的。尝试按照上面提到的步骤清除缓存、禁用扩展等方法,通常可以解决此问题。
Q2:我已经清除了缓存,但还是无法访问GitHub,怎么办?
如果清除缓存无效,可以尝试重置Chrome浏览器的设置,具体步骤如下:
- 打开Chrome设置。
- 滚动到最底部,点击“高级”。
- 找到“重置和清理”部分,选择“恢复设置到原始默认设置”。
Q3:如果我使用VPN,是否会影响访问GitHub吗?
是的,某些VPN可能会影响您的连接速度或使得某些网站无法访问。建议您尝试断开VPN连接,并查看是否能正常访问GitHub。
Q4:在访问GitHub时遇到SSL证书错误,如何解决?
- 检查系统时间是否正确,如果时间不正确,可能会导致SSL错误。
- 尝试清除SSL状态:在控制面板中找到“网络和共享中心”,点击“更改适配器设置”,然后在“网络连接”中选择您正在使用的网络,右键点击选择“状态”,最后点击“详细信息”并清除SSL状态。
四、总结
总之,Chrome无法打开GitHub可能由多种因素引起,通过上述解决方案,您应该能够找到合适的方法来解决问题。如果问题依然存在,建议寻求专业技术支持或参考Chrome的帮助文档。希望本文能帮助您顺利访问GitHub,提升您的开发体验。
正文完